Step 3:  Applying / Enrolling


Application for Master Programs "Digital Entrepreneurship" and "International Business Administration"
>> via uni-assist ! <<

Applications for Master programs "Digital Entrepreneurship" and "International Business Administration" are processed by uni-assist. Fill out the online application at uni-assist. For your application via uni-assist you need all required documents and forms (see Step 2), plus eventually necessary documents for uni-assist. Inform yourself accordingly!

Application or Enrollment for all other Master Programs:
>> at the Viadrina ! <<

  • The enrollment has to be done online in viaCampus!
    • When applying online for a degree program with restricted admission, certain documents and/or forms have possibly to be uploaded.
  • After submitting the online registration, a PDF file will be generated.
    • Page 1 is your request for admission or enrollment. You can print this out and personally sign it by hand or provide it with a digital signature. You must submit this request.
      • In case of enrollment it must be submitted together with the required documents.
      • In case of application only the request must be submitted, as all other documents have to be uploaded before.
    • The information on pages 2 and 3 is for your personal records. These pages do not need to be submitted.
  • We accept the documents as uploads, and if this is not possible either in paper form or scanned by e-mail to: zulassung@europa-uni.de! In the case of paper form, the postmark does not count, i.e. the documents must be received at the Viadrina by the end of the deadline at the latest!

Deadlines for Application and Enrollment:

  • Master of Digital Entrepreneurship
    • for winter semester:    01. - 31. May
  • International Business Administration (M.Sc.)
    • for winter semester:   01. June - 15. July
    • for summer semester:   01. December - 15. January
  • All other Master programs
    • for winter semester:   01. June - 15. July
    • for summer semester:   01. December - 15. January

There may be different deadlines for postgraduate courses. And for some Master programs, applications are only possible for the winter semester. Please inform yourself accordingly.

What next?

You have submitted your application in time by post: What happens next?

Your application or enrollment will now be assessed. You will receive the result of the assessment within 6 weeks after the end of the application/enrollment period as well as further information from us, especially about enrollment.

Application for Master Programs "Digital Entrepreneurship" and "International Business Administration:
>> via uni-assist ! <<

uni-assist examines whether your documents meet the requirements for completeness and form and whether you have a university entrance qualification. This can take up to 3 weeks.

  • If the result is negative: You will receive information about this from uni-assist.
  • If the result is positive: Your data will be forwarded to Viadrina and processed further here by the admissions office.
    • As soon as the processing is complete, you will receive your access data for your viaCampus account by e-mail in order to enroll (see Step 4).
    • Please note the status changes and the comments from the admissions office in your viaCampus account. You will always be informed about these status changes by e-mail.

Application or Enrollment for all other Master Programs:
>> at the Viadrina ! <<

The Viadrina examines whether your documents meet the requirements for completeness and form and whether you have a university entrance qualification.

  • If the result is negative: You will receive a rejection from us.
  • If the result is positive: You will receive further information from us.
  • Please note the status changes and the comments from the admissions office in your viaCampus account. You will always be informed about these status changes by e-mail.

Step 5:  Comply with the Formalities

You must have valid health insurance to enroll at a German university!

Applicants from within the European Union:

  • You do not need a German health insurance policy. Your European Health Insurance Card (EHIC) is valid for study in Germany. If you do not already have this card, you will need to order the European Health Insurance Card (EHIC) from your insurance company in your home country well in advance.

Applicants from beyond the European Union:

  • For you, a German health insurance policy is obligatory. After you arrival in Frankfurt (Oder), you will have to set up such a policy with a German health insurance company.
